Broad menu of pasta, veal & fish dishes in a dimly lit Italian spot with brick & dark-wood accents.
Know a great happy hour or special for this location?
Suggest an edit
269 Osborne Rd, Loudonville, NY 12211
© 2025 Checkle, Inc
Privacy
Terms